This is based on the number of votes received. Strappys Decorative Bra Straps was born out of necessity. Living in Southern California and always on the run with two small boys, I needed a solution to constantly losing, hiking up, pulling on my strapless bra. I couldn’t run around with my bra straps hanging out. I’d spent my entire life pinning them or discreetly hiding them by some means.
Strappys was my fashion solution. I started decorating fabric detachable bra straps with notions from craft and fabric stores. When I saw that there were expensive jewelry bra straps on the market I started looking into ways to bring affordable jewelry bra straps to women everywhere. Beaded bra straps soon followed. Now Strappys offers over 30 different versions of interchangeable decorative bra straps, so women everywhere can let their straps show fashionably. Just attach a Strappy to your strapless, convertible bra. Once Strappys eliminates the problem of pesky bra straps, women are open to so many fashion options. Women can go out with confidence and feel pretty in what they are wearing.
Today I am very happy to say that Strappys are sold on-line through my website, at specialty stores throughout the country and through sales representatives in various states.
Strappys has given me a feminine outlet in a house full of boys and it has provided the opportunity to stay home with my children. I’m able to work while they are in school or after they have gone to bed. Strappys has also given me a way to give back to the community. Strappys has partnered with the Lungevity Foundation and the Breast Cancer Research Foundation. For straps purchased in our Shop Believe, as in believe in a cure, Strappys donates 20% of the purchase price to these organizations.
